8.5 VIEWING THE CONTROLLER DISPLAY INFORMATION
GP-PWM-30-UL has two modes to watch the display information,
manual and auto scroll.
You can change between the two modes by holding down the
A Button for 3 seconds.
Mode 1: Manually Scroll Through Display Information
Battery 1 Status Values
To toggle between Battery Voltage, Charging Current and Battery
State of Charge (SOC) for Battery 1 and 2, press the B Button.
Push the B Button to show the voltage for Battery 1.
Icons Displayed: Battery SOC, Volt Symbol (V), Symbol 1
Push the B Button to show the PV charging current for battery
1. The GP-PWM-30-UL will begin to limit the current as Battery
1 reaches a full charge. The current that is not used for Battery
1, is used to charge Battery 2.
Icons Displayed: Arrow, Ampere Symbol (A), Battery SOC,
Symbol 1
